This week marks a significant milestone in space exploration as NASA prepares to launch a groundbreaking mission. The goal is to extend the operational life of the Neil Gehrels Swift Observatory, a vital tool that has provided astronomers with crucial data for nearly 22 years. This mission is particularly relevant today as it underscores the importance of maintaining our space assets amidst the growing challenges in orbital mechanics.

The Urgent Need for the Swift Observatory

Launched in 2004, the Swift Observatory has played a key role in the study of gamma-ray bursts, supernovae, and other cosmic phenomena. Experts recently identified that the observatory's orbit was deteriorating more rapidly than anticipated, which could jeopardize its mission and the wealth of information it provides. As the community prepares for NASA's launch, it’s a race against time to preserve this invaluable asset.

The LINK Mission Explained

NASA is set to deploy a robotic spacecraft, aptly named LINK, to provide the Swift Observatory with a much-needed boost. This mission represents a pioneering approach to satellite maintenance and showcases NASA's commitment to innovative solutions in the face of orbital challenges.

  • Robotic Assistance: LINK will autonomously navigate to the Swift Observatory, attaching to it and boosting its orbit.
  • First of Its Kind: This mission is unique as it uses robotic capabilities to rehabilitate an existing satellite, paving the way for future endeavors in space maintenance.
  • Scientific Community Impact: By extending the observatory's life, researchers can continue to gather invaluable data that informs our understanding of the universe.

Challenges Ahead

While the mission looks promising, it is not without challenges. Experts in the field have noted several factors that could affect the success of this operation:

  • Orbital Debris: The presence of space debris poses significant risks to operational satellites and could impact LINK's trajectory.
  • Technological Reliability: Ensuring that the robotic technology functions as intended in the harsh environment of space is crucial.
  • Funding and Support: Ongoing financial and institutional support is essential to sustain similar future missions.
